The Japan semiconductor microchip thermal management technology market is segmented by application into several key sectors. Consumer electronics represents a significant portion of the market, driven by the demand for high-performance, energy-efficient devices such as smartphones, laptops, and tablets. Thermal management solutions ensure optimal operating conditions and reliability of these electronics, enhancing their longevity and performance.
Automotive applications also play a crucial role, as modern vehicles incorporate increasingly complex semiconductor systems for functions like engine control, infotainment, and autonomous driving technologies. Effective thermal management is essential to maintain the reliability and safety of these systems under varying environmental conditions. In the industrial sector, semiconductor microchip thermal management technology supports machinery and equipment where temperature control is critical for operational efficiency and durability. Additionally, telecommunications and healthcare sectors utilize thermal management solutions to ensure stable performance and reliability of their respective electronic devices and systems.
